What can I see and do near Wadham College?
You might want to spend some time browsing the exhibits at Ashmolean Museum, Museum of the History of Science or Museum of Oxford. Explore landmarks like Radcliffe Camera, Carfax Tower and Christ Church Cathedral. You can watch performances at New Theatre Oxford, Oxford Playhouse and Burton Taylor Studio if you're interested in local theatre.
